Psalm 122:1 & the Temple

  • Verse: “I was glad when they said unto me, let us go into the house of the Lord.” (Psalm 122:1)
  • Key Themes:
  • Joy in Worship: The psalmist expresses joy at the invitation to worship in the Temple, emphasizing the importance of communal worship.
  • Significance of the Temple: The Temple symbolizes God’s presence, a sacred space where believers gather to honor and seek Him.
  • Community and Fellowship: The call to go to the house of the Lord reflects the communal aspect of faith, highlighting the bonds formed through shared worship experiences.
  • Spiritual Refreshment: Attending the Temple is portrayed as an uplifting and spiritually fulfilling experience, where one can encounter God and find peace.
